Helen H 1/26
My dad, Eben, Nick Blount and myself went up to fish the Helen H again. We got to the fishing grounds a little after sun up and it was a little different than last time out. There were no other boats around just us and a couple scallop boats. First drop Eben my dad and Nick got keepers I got a short. I started out using the little Saltiga and a 12oz lav. I used this until I got stuck on the rudder after being in a tangle and lost the jig and about 90 feet of line. So I went up to a 16oz lav. I got a keeper as did Nick my dad and Eben. Joe made many moves trying to find a body of fish that wanted to eat but the fish just didn't want to play along. I did one tenth of what I got last trip, ending up with 3 keepers and lost another 3 inches from being into the boat. Nick got 8 keepers. He was using a 14oz knife jig that was purple on one side and glow on the other matched with a single hook blue tube and for a teaser a purple tube. My dad got 2 keepers and Eben got 7 cod and one Pollock. Capt Joe tried his hardest but the fish just didn't want to play. We didn't return back to the dock until ten to 8.
